TORONTO (October 20, 2011) — A focus on employee development and engagement has earned OMERS recognition as a Best Employer in Canada for the fourth consecutive year.
The list of 50 winning workplaces was compiled by Aon Hewitt after reviewing employee engagement levels at more than 260 organizations and 112,000 employee survey responses. The ratings are based on employee feedback and the results were announced in the October 31 edition of Maclean’s magazine that hits the stands today.
